bet-at-home AG has reassured its commitment to growth in its home market of Germany, having renewed its online gambling licences.   On 22 December, the embattled Frankfurt Boerse betting group announced that it had been granted approval by the Darmstadt Regional Council to renew its sports betting licence to operate in Germany’s Fourth Interstate Gambling Treaty (GlüNeuRStv) regime. bet-at-home AG has cited trading difficulties as its business continues to be impacted by a deluge of negative adjustments across core markets.  Publishing its H1 2022 financial update, bet-at-home disclosed the impact of the Frankfurt Boerse betting group exiting Austria and downsizing its business due to the termination of its Malta subsidiary. Embattled bet-at-home AG has announced that it expects to recoup €11.4m in attributable income related to its discontinued Austrian business.  Dire 2021 trading saw bet-at-home forced to exit Austria’s online gambling marketplace, having lost a long-standing legal dispute against customers who sought a reimbursement for ‘playing on an unlicensed website’. EveryMatrix has secured a boost for its German and wider European operations and visibility, striking a deal with bet-at-home. The B2B solutions supplier’s agreement with bet-at-home, a prominent Germany-based operator with a presence across Europe, concerns provision of EveryMatrix’s turnkey solution. Bet-at-home AG has chosen to surrender its UK licence and has notified customers that it will exit the marketplace.  The decision sees Bet-at-home choose not to contest its recent licence suspension, sanctioned by the U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) on 7 July. The UK Gambling Commission (UKGC) has launched a review of Bet-at-home’s UK operations, suspending the firm’s licence whilst doing so. Making the announcement this morning, the UK national regulator revealed that the German operator – which maintains offices in Malta and Gibraltar – may have been operating contrary to the conditions of the 2005 Gambling Act.
